Clean up cruft in desktop play
This commit is contained in:
parent
498bb75416
commit
dcd53412ee
@ -39,9 +39,7 @@
|
||||
cache_valid_time: 86400
|
||||
- name: Install basic packages
|
||||
apt:
|
||||
name: "{{ packages }}"
|
||||
vars:
|
||||
packages:
|
||||
name:
|
||||
- adb
|
||||
- build-essential
|
||||
- earlyoom
|
||||
@ -67,25 +65,19 @@
|
||||
- xz-utils # For Ansible deb support
|
||||
- name: Install packages with no-install-recommends
|
||||
apt:
|
||||
name: "{{ packages }}"
|
||||
install_recommends: no
|
||||
vars:
|
||||
packages:
|
||||
name:
|
||||
- php7.3 # Dev stuff
|
||||
- php7.3-xml
|
||||
- name: Install fonts
|
||||
apt:
|
||||
name: "{{ packages }}"
|
||||
vars:
|
||||
packages:
|
||||
name:
|
||||
- fonts-inconsolata
|
||||
- fonts-noto
|
||||
- fonts-roboto
|
||||
- name: Install games
|
||||
apt:
|
||||
name: "{{ packages }}"
|
||||
vars:
|
||||
packages:
|
||||
name:
|
||||
- minetest
|
||||
- name: Install out-of-repo packages
|
||||
apt:
|
||||
@ -94,9 +86,7 @@
|
||||
- "https://github.com/MultiMC/MultiMC5/releases/download/0.6.8/multimc_1.4-1.deb"
|
||||
- name: Install applications through APT
|
||||
apt:
|
||||
name: "{{ packages }}"
|
||||
vars:
|
||||
packages:
|
||||
name:
|
||||
- cantata
|
||||
- chromium-browser
|
||||
- dolphin-emu-master
|
||||
@ -136,16 +126,12 @@
|
||||
- name: Install applications through pip3
|
||||
pip:
|
||||
executable: "/usr/bin/pip3"
|
||||
name: "{{ packages }}"
|
||||
vars:
|
||||
packages:
|
||||
name:
|
||||
- protontricks
|
||||
- youtube-dl
|
||||
- name: Install applications through Snap
|
||||
snap:
|
||||
name: "{{ packages }}"
|
||||
vars:
|
||||
packages:
|
||||
name:
|
||||
- discord
|
||||
- riot-web
|
||||
- scrcpy # Remote Android viewing
|
||||
|
Loading…
Reference in New Issue
Block a user